**Postmortem timeline — Farelight pricing experiment**

14:22 — On-call paged after checkout conversions dropped sharply on the Farelight platform. Investigation showed the ticket-pricing experiment had begun serving the treatment price to 100% of traffic instead of the intended 10% split, due to a misconfigured rollout flag pushed earlier that afternoon. Experiment was halted at 14:41 and prices reverted. The deploy responsible was identified by the token recorded below.

session token of fadug-hahap = htk3_554

**Ticket QV-812: Config drift after queue migration**

We replaced the homegrown Relkit job queue with Ferrovia across all regions last sprint, but the east region workers still carry leftover Relkit settings, causing duplicate retries that show up as repeated customer notifications. Support should treat duplicate-send reports this week as known. We have normalized the east workers; the canonical values every region should now be running are listed below.

settings of fahof-kahog:
[silmir]
team = briath
access_code = ac_d0ec06
owner = tamix.sorion
host = silmir.merlaqcloud.example
port = 5672
peer = fraeth.qirvanforge.corp
salt = 30070d31
pin = 9811

## Deployment

Textgate's encoding sniffer runs as a sidecar next to the upload service. Deploy both together; the sniffer inspects the first 64 KB of each uploaded text file and tags it before storage. Mismatched tags block ingestion, so keep the confidence threshold sane. The sidecar reads its runtime settings from the values below.

deployment values, yafop-fahap:
[lamwyn]
team = silath
access_code = ac_166fb2
host = lamwyn.orvexgrid.example
port = 9300
owner = pelael.praius
peer = istiel.zarqeldyn.corp

Quarterly Planning Note — Ardenfell Logistics. Heads of department should note that discussions continue regarding a possible acquisition of Brightquay Haulage. Diligence on fleet condition and depot leases in the Norwick basin is roughly half complete. No integration work should begin, and staff communications remain on hold until the board decides. Budget owners should model both scenarios. The confidential note on business plans follows below.

internal memo for tagef-hadup: Gross margin on Ulaath came in at 15 percent against a plan of 5 percent. Only 7 of the 120 pilot accounts renewed Ulaath, so a churn review is set for October 15.